Located on a privately owned road with only one-way access in and out, which provides privacy and exclusivity.
There are over 6000 square feet of spacious living area with 5 bedrooms and 5-1/2 baths. All 5 bedrooms have a view of the ocean. The master bath has a full shower and an oversize jacuzzi tub. Three bedrooms are furnished with king-size beds, one downstairs and two upstairs. The other two bedrooms have queen size beds, both downstairs. The upstairs TV room has a queen size sofa pull-out bed. The upstairs bedroom has a king and full futon sofa to provide various sleeping arrangements for larger groups. Be lulled to sleep by the music of the waves.
Three distinct living areas allow guests to gather in separate rooms or enjoy quiet time alone. The main living room has a gorgeous panoramic view of the ocean. An upstairs TV area away from the main living area. The main living area also has a 60-inch flat-screen. A pool table next to a full bar provides another space for a spirited game and socializing. You will never feel crowded in this home.
The open kitchen design with a full counter is airy and comfortable. An elevated wrap-around lanai offers stunning views from Backyards to Velzyland that will leave you breathless. On the ground level, enjoy the beachside pool (unheated). There is a large grassy area off the beach where kids can run free. Adjacent to the property and a few steps beyond the pool, you'll find an uncrowded white sand beach. Take an exhilarating surf in the morning, then relax by the pool with a drink in the afternoon. Watch the sunset from the lanai after a leisurely walk on the beach, where you might come across a turtle or monk seal. Be awed by the breaching whales as they travel past the house on their winter migratory path. Lay on a chaise at night and be amazed by the incredible starry skies. Located on the beach, this holiday home is in Pupukea, a neighbourhood in Haleiwa. Pupukea Beach Park and Sharks Cove are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those looking for area attractions can visit Polynesian Cultural Center and Waimea Arboretum and Botanical Garden. Kahuku Farms and Kuuloa Kai Charters are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with jet skiing and kayaking n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with horse riding and mountain biking.
